On March 18, the Logan County Chamber of Commerce, in partnership with LEAD (Logan Economic Alliance for Development), successfully hosted the inaugural EDGE Encounter, an all-day, hands-on career exploration event for local eighth grade students.

A project to improve a section of the U.S. 31-W Bypass in the northern part of Bowling Green in Warren County is expected to begin soon. This project will have major long-term traffic impacts in the area. Long-term traffic delays and traffic queues are expected during construction.

Southcentral Kentucky Community and Technical College (SKYCTC) earned national recognition at the 50th Annual Conference of the National Organization for Student Success (NOSS), held February 22–26 in New York City.
